Vacuum Rated Servo Motors

Product Overview

The WHEATSTONE Vacuum Rated Servo Motors is designed to deliver precise motion control and long-term reliability in high-vacuum (HV) and ultra-high-vacuum (UHV) environments. Standard motors are unsuitable for vacuum due to outgassing, lubrication issues, and thermal stress. By incorporating low-outgassing materials, vacuum-rated insulation, and specialized cooling solutions, this motor achieves stable operation in the most demanding scientific, aerospace, and industrial applications.

Key Features

  • Vacuum Compatibility – Manufactured from low-outgassing metals, ceramics, and polymers to minimize contamination in vacuum chambers.

  • High Precision – Closed-loop servo design ensures accurate positioning and smooth motion control.

  • Thermal Management – Optimized for heat dissipation in vacuum, with options for conduction or radiation cooling.

  • Lubrication System – Utilizes solid lubricants or vacuum-compatible coatings to ensure durability without outgassing.


  • Customization Options – Available with custom windings, feedback devices, and housing designs for specialized integration.

  • Long Service Life – Designed to withstand continuous operation in UHV and cryogenic conditions.

Technical Highlights

  • Motor Type: Vacuum-Compatible Servo Motor

  • Frame Sizes: Available from 40 mm to 180 mm series

  • Control: Closed-loop with encoder feedback

  • Insulation: Vacuum-rated, low-outgassing insulation system

  • Torque Output: High torque-to-size ratio, customizable

  • Operating Pressure: 10-7 pa (application dependent)

  • Temperature Range: -196°C to +200°C (custom versions available)

  • Cooling Methods: Conduction or radiation cooling; optional liquid cooling jackets

  • Applications: Space technology, satellite systems, semiconductor equipment, vacuum robotics, particle accelerators, and research laboratories

  • Electrical Parameters

    Servo Motor Series 50W
    Rated Voltage(V)
    24 48 220
    Motor Pole Pairs
    5
    Rated Power(W)
    50
    Rated Torque(NM)
    0.16
    Rated Speed(RPM)
    3000
    Rated Current(A)
    3.4 2.2 1.2
    Maximum Torque(NM)
    0.48
    Maximum Current(A)
    10.2 6.6 3.6
    Maximum Speed(RPM)
    4000
    Wire Resistance(Ω)
    1.08 4.12 9.02
    Wire Inductance(mH)
    1.04 4.53 8.35
    Counter-EMF(V/Krpm)
    3.08 6.47
    8.63
    Moment of Inertia
    (Kg.cm2)
    No brakes
    0.0546
    Has brakes
    0.0574
    Motor Feedback Methods
    Optional: Resolver feedback, Hall effect, incremental, and multiturn absolute encoders
    Motor Insulation Class
    F
    Motor Protection Rating
    IP54(Excludes shaft ends)
    Weight(Kg)
    No brakes
    0.5
    Has brakes
    0.6
    Vacuum Environment
    Resolver feedback: 1×10⁻⁷ Pa; other encoders: maximum 1×10⁻⁴ Pa
    Work Environment
    Resolver feedback: -196°C to +200°C; other encoders: -40°C to +105°C
